The baby name Kratos is a boy name, 2 syllables long and is pronounced "KRAY-tos".
Kratos is Greek in Origin.
Kratos is a Greek name that means "strength" or "power." In Greek mythology, Kratos was the god of strength and power, and was often depicted as a muscular man with a fierce expression. He was one of the four children of the Titans Pallas and Styx, and was known for his unwavering loyalty to the gods. Kratos was often called upon to help the gods in their battles against their enemies, and was considered one of the most powerful gods in the Greek pantheon.
Kratos is a masculine name that is pronounced KRAY-tos. It is a relatively uncommon name, and is most commonly used in Greece and other countries with a strong Greek influence. The name has become more popular in recent years due to its use in the popular video game series "God of War," which features a character named Kratos as the main protagonist.
